Benefits of Air filters

 Improved indoor air quality: A crucial benefit of routine residential HVAC filter replacement is improved indoor air quality. Dust, pollen, pet dander, and other airborne particles that may be hazardous to human health. These trapped particles may build up on the filter over time, decreasing its ability to remove airborne pollutants effectively. Homeowners may maintain the HVAC system’s ability to provide clean, fresh air by changing the filters frequently.

Increased energy efficiency: An additional advantage of frequent Furnace Filters changes is improved energy efficiency. A filthy or debris-filled filter limits the air that can pass through the HVAC system. Due to this constraint, the system has to work harder to maintain the required temperature, which raises utility bills and energy usage. Homeowners may improve efficiency and lower energy waste in their HVAC systems by routinely changing their filthy filters with clean ones.

Extend the lifespan of HVAC Equipment: The longevity of HVAC equipment can also be increased by routinely changing the air filters. An air filter that is overly ignored can eventually fill up with dirt and debris, which will further impede airflow. It increases the load on the fans and motors in the system, which could result in early wear and tear or even equipment failure. Homeowners can extend the life of their HVAC system and potentially save money on future repairs by replacing filters on time.

How To Choose the Best Home Air Filter

 Size of Air Filter: There are air purifiers for various coverage areas. To get the most out of air purifiers, choose the correct one. It won’t sufficiently filter the air if you use one with a limited coverage area in a bigger coverage area. The length and width of the space should be multiplied to acquire the square footage to determine the appropriate HVAC filter sizes. It can be compared to the suggested room size listed on the product packing.

ACH of Air Filter  (Air Change per Hour): The air purifier’s ability to circulate a room’s total volume of air once an hour is indicated by its ACH. If you have asthma or allergies, you should think about getting an air purifier with a high ACH rate. Purifiers that permit air cleansing at least four times per hour are optimal for people with allergies or asthma.
